package ru.bclib.api.dataexchange; import net.fabricmc.api.EnvType; import net.fabricmc.api.Environment; import net.fabricmc.fabric.api.client.networking.v1.ClientPlayNetworking; import net.fabricmc.fabric.api.networking.v1.PacketByteBufs; import net.fabricmc.fabric.api.networking.v1.PacketSender; import net.fabricmc.fabric.api.networking.v1.PlayerLookup; import net.fabricmc.fabric.api.networking.v1.ServerPlayNetworking; import net.minecraft.client.Minecraft; import net.minecraft.client.multiplayer.ClientPacketListener; import net.minecraft.network.FriendlyByteBuf; import net.minecraft.resources.ResourceLocation; import net.minecraft.server.MinecraftServer; import net.minecraft.server.level.ServerPlayer; import net.minecraft.server.network.ServerGamePacketListenerImpl; import org.jetbrains.annotations.NotNull; import java.nio.charset.StandardCharsets; public abstract class DataHandler { private final boolean originatesOnServer; @NotNull private final ResourceLocation identifier; protected DataHandler(ResourceLocation identifier, boolean originatesOnServer){ this.originatesOnServer = originatesOnServer; this.identifier = identifier; } final public boolean getOriginatesOnServer(){ return originatesOnServer; } final public ResourceLocation getIdentifier(){ return identifier; } @Environment(EnvType.CLIENT) void receiveFromServer(Minecraft client, ClientPacketListener handler, FriendlyByteBuf buf, PacketSender responseSender){ deserializeFromIncomingData(buf, responseSender, false); client.execute(() -> runOnClient(client)); } void receiveFromClient(MinecraftServer server, ServerPlayer player, ServerGamePacketListenerImpl handler, FriendlyByteBuf buf, PacketSender responseSender){ deserializeFromIncomingData(buf, responseSender, true); server.execute(() -> runOnServer(server)); } protected void deserializeFromIncomingData(FriendlyByteBuf buf, PacketSender responseSender, boolean fromClient){ } @Environment(EnvType.CLIENT) protected void runOnClient(Minecraft client){ } protected void runOnServer(MinecraftServer server){ } protected void serializeData(FriendlyByteBuf buf) { } void sendToClient(MinecraftServer server){ FriendlyByteBuf buf = PacketByteBufs.create(); serializeData(buf); for (ServerPlayer player : PlayerLookup.all(server)) { ServerPlayNetworking.send(player, this.identifier, buf); } } void sendToClient(MinecraftServer server, ServerPlayer player){ FriendlyByteBuf buf = PacketByteBufs.create(); serializeData(buf); ServerPlayNetworking.send(player, this.identifier, buf); } @Environment(EnvType.CLIENT) void sendToServer(Minecraft client){ FriendlyByteBuf buf = PacketByteBufs.create(); serializeData(buf); ClientPlayNetworking.send(identifier, buf); } @Override public boolean equals(Object o) { if (this == o) return true; if (o == null || getClass() != o.getClass()) return false; DataHandler that = (DataHandler) o; return originatesOnServer == that.originatesOnServer && identifier.equals(that.identifier); } @Override public int hashCode() { int hash = identifier.hashCode(); if (originatesOnServer) hash |= 0x80000000; else hash &=0x7FFFFFFF; return hash; } @Override public String toString() { return "DataHandler{" + "originatesOnServer=" + originatesOnServer + ", identifier=" + identifier + '}'; } /** * Write a String to a buffer (Convenience Method) * @param buf The buffer to write to * @param s The String you want to write */ public static void writeString(FriendlyByteBuf buf, String s){ buf.writeByteArray(s.getBytes(StandardCharsets.UTF_8)); } /** * Read a string from a buffer (Convenience Method) * @param buf Thea buffer to read from * @return The received String */ public static String readString(FriendlyByteBuf buf){ byte[] data = buf.readByteArray(); return new String(data, StandardCharsets.UTF_8); } }
